Preview: Middlesbrough vs. Wolverhampton Wanderers

Preview: Middlesbrough vs. Wolves
© PA Photos
Sports Mole previews Middlesbrough's match with Wolverhampton Wanderers at the Riverside Stadium.

Middlesbrough will be looking to find some consistency after a run of three wins and three defeats.

Middlesbrough manager Tony Mowbray saw his side return to winning ways with a 3-2 victory over Peterborough last weekend and he could retain the same starting lineup.

Several players, including Jonathan Woodgate, were absent from Middlesbrough's 1-0 defeat to Swansea City in the Capital One Cup, but it is expected that they will return for the clash with Wolves.

Wolves secured their second successive win last weekend as they earned a 1-0 win over Birmingham City.

Manager Stale Solbakken has been hindered by injury problems at Molineux in recent weeks so it is expected that he will refrain from making any changes to his team for their match in the North-East.

Recent form

Middlesbrough: WLLWLW

Wolverhampton Wanderers: DLLLWW

Possible starting lineups:

Middlesbrough: Steele; Bikey, Parnaby, Woodgate, Leadbitter; McEachran, Halliday, Haroun, Emnes; Ledesma, McDonald

Wolverhampton Wanderers: Ikeme; Ward, Johnson, Berra, Foley; Henry, Sako, Doumbia, Sigurdarson; Ebanks-Blake, Doyle

Sports Mole says: 2-0
